summarylog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--.SRCINFO5
-rw-r--r--PKGBUILD8
2 files changed, 8 insertions, 5 deletions
diff --git a/.SRCINFO b/.SRCINFO
index b780d8645894..7e92ba05e383 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,7 +1,7 @@
pkgbase = libretro-pcsx2-git
pkgdesc = Sony PlayStation 2 core
pkgver = r11710.1c0004153
- pkgrel = 1
+ pkgrel = 2
url = https://github.com/libretro/pcsx2
arch = x86_64
groups = libretro
@@ -12,12 +12,13 @@ pkgbase = libretro-pcsx2-git
makedepends = ccache
makedepends = cmake
makedepends = git
+ makedepends = libglvnd
makedepends = systemd
makedepends = vim
depends = fmt
depends = glib2
depends = libaio
- depends = libglvnd
+ depends = libgl
depends = libretro-core-info
depends = systemd-libs
provides = libretro-pcsx2
diff --git a/PKGBUILD b/PKGBUILD
index 3348d7d19888..ca8b227213ac 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-3,14 +3,14 @@
_pkgname=libretro-pcsx2
pkgname=$_pkgname-git
pkgver=r11710.1c0004153
-pkgrel=1
+pkgrel=2
pkgdesc="Sony PlayStation 2 core"
arch=('x86_64')
url="https://github.com/libretro/pcsx2"
license=('GPL2' 'GPL3' 'LGPL2.1' 'LGPL3')
groups=('libretro')
-depends=('fmt' 'glib2' 'libaio' 'libglvnd' 'libretro-core-info' 'systemd-libs')
-makedepends=('ccache' 'cmake' 'git' 'systemd' 'vim')
+depends=('fmt' 'glib2' 'libaio' 'libgl' 'libretro-core-info' 'systemd-libs')
+makedepends=('ccache' 'cmake' 'git' 'libglvnd' 'systemd' 'vim')
provides=("$_pkgname")
conflicts=("$_pkgname")
source=("$_pkgname::git+$url.git")
@@ -22,8 +22,10 @@ pkgver() {
}
build() {
+ # https://github.com/libretro/pcsx2/commit/c7ee173a81bc03a2e4f4d496d0157645f8e5852f
cmake -S $_pkgname -B build \
-DCMAKE_BUILD_TYPE=Release \
+ -DCMAKE_LINK_WHAT_YOU_USE=TRUE \
-DLIBRETRO=ON \
-Wno-dev
cmake --build build